Hi,

 

I'm currently trying to setup 3 C9115AXI-Q in our office.

I have set different SSID to each devices.

 

However, once I connect 2 device together within the network, only 1 device becomes active.

On top of that, the setting from device #1 is transferred and overwrites the settings of device #2.

(for example, SSID is totally overwritten)

 

My goal is to put these devices in different part of the office,

and let it broadcast the specific SSID that I have set only.

 

Could someone kindly help or refer to me to some documents that could help me achieved my target?

Follow the guide that Leo shared and understand the requirements and restrictions. There is only one Master controller once other aps join that controller. You will have to create policies and tags to only allow certain ssids on specific AP’s.
